Handover from the Glimmerfen data team: the read-replica lag alarm for Copperline's reporting cluster is currently tuned to trigger at twelve seconds, after last month's false-positive storm. Support should acknowledge the alarm, confirm actual lag in the replication dashboard, and only escalate if lag exceeds one minute for five consecutive checks. Do not restart the replica yourself. If the dashboard session has expired and nobody from data is reachable, unlock the standby console using the passphrase below.

recovery phrase for fajeg-kawep: druix-gorius-briax-ulaeth-fraox-lammir-pelox-jormir-pelwyn-julir

Leadership Review Briefing — Closure of the Dunmere Office

Prepared for the finance team. Kestrel Analytics proposes closing the Dunmere satellite office at lease expiry in March. The site houses nine staff; seven will move to remote contracts and two roles will transfer to Harwick. Estimated one-off costs are modest: lease dilapidations, equipment transport, and severance for one role. Annualised savings of roughly 310k are expected from year one. Facilities has confirmed no sublet obligations remain. The strategic rationale is set out below.

board note of kadug-tawig: Only 5 of the 100 pilot accounts renewed Oliath, so a churn review is set for April 15.

## Step 2: Update validator settings

Feedwarden's podcast feed validator now runs strict mode by default: missing enclosure lengths and malformed GUIDs fail validation instead of warning. Reviewers should confirm the calling services handle the new error codes before approving.

The strictness flags, timeout, and retry behavior are set via the service config rather than CLI arguments. The values to apply in this step are as follows.

service settings:
PELATH_PIN=5541
PELATH_TENANT=eliath
PELATH_METRICS_HOST=metrics.pelath.qorveltech.example
PELATH_SEAL=seal_2e786e59
PELATH_STANDBY_TEAM=eliius